Mastering the turn-based grid combat in South Park: The Fractured But Whole requires a deep understanding of how different superhero archetypes interact. Unlike its predecessor, this sequel allows players to dual-class and eventually mix abilities from various distinct pools to create a highly customized combatant. Finding the optimal combinations ensures your custom hero can comfortably handle tough bosses on higher difficulties.

The Ultimate Frontline Brawler Build

For players who prefer to absorb massive damage while punishing grouped enemies, combining the Brutalist with the Cyborg creates an unstoppable force. The Brutalist provides excellent short-range crowd control and status ailments, while the Cyborg introduces high-tech shields and charging maneuvers. This synergy allows you to control the flow of combat directly from the center of the battlefield.

To maximize this setup, players should prioritize knockback abilities that push adversaries into environmental hazards or allies' interception zones. Adding a touch of the Martial Artist archetype later in the campaign can further enhance your single-target burst capability. This balanced frontline setup is widely considered a top-tier approach for aggressive playstyles.

The High-Damage Status Afflicter Build

Maximizing damage over time relies heavily on pairing the Assassin with the Elementalist or Plant Master classes. The Assassin excels at inflicting severe bleeding effects from the shadows and escaping retaliation with stealth mechanics. When supported by the elemental status conditions of nature-focused abilities, enemies will rapidly lose health at the start of every turn.

This tactical approach keeps your hero safe from direct retaliation while melting massive health pools from a distance. Utilizing frozen or shocked attributes allows you to freeze dangerous targets in place while your damage over time effects do the heavy lifting. It represents a highly strategic methodology that rewards careful positioning and turn planning.

The Perfect Backline Support Catalyst

A resilient team composition is never complete without a dedicated tactical coordinator positioned safely behind the frontline fighters. Combining the Psychic with the Gadgeteer grants players access to long-range shields, targeted healing, and clever trap placements. This combination allows you to manipulate turn orders and keep your brawlers fully operational during intense skirmishes.

The defensive buffs provided by this setup ensure that squishier allies can execute high-risk maneuvers without facing immediate elimination. Furthermore, the ultimate abilities from these classes can shift the tide of a losing battle by resetting negative status effects across the entire grid. It remains an essential cornerstone strategy for players tackling the hardest difficulty settings.
